Many people experience feelings of extreme sadness and emptiness, which may make it difficult to complete daily tasks or make good decisions. People suffering from depression may also experience mood swings and sleep disorders. These changes may result in irritability and a general lack of enjoyment of life. In addition to these, people with depression may experience changes in weight and appetite.

There are a number of treatments available. Some people find that psychotherapy can be effective in treating depression. Treatment options can include individual psychotherapy or family psychotherapy. Individual therapy can address problems in relationships while group therapy involves a group of people who suffer from the same problem. Group therapy can also help people learn how others cope with similar circumstances. Treatment may take several weeks, but a significant improvement can usually be seen after ten to fifteen sessions.

Your health care provider will evaluate you based on the symptoms you are experiencing and perform certain tests to rule out other medical conditions. A physical examination may reveal physical signs of depression such as lethargy, poor concentration, and a lack of eye contact. A doctor may also perform lab tests and ask you questions about your family history. In most cases, treatment options for depression are individualized.
